Is this happening with libdrm 2.4.60? If so, that's a known
(user-side) issue and should be fixed by using any version but that
one.

> Ubuntu is shipping Chrome Version 44.0.2403.125 (64-bit). With this version
> of the browser and current tip-of-tree 86ea07ca846a I get the following
> error message followed by a lock-up of X.
>
> nouveau E[chrome[2737]] multiple instances of buffer 33 on validation list
> nouveau E[chrome[2737]] validate_init
> nouveau E[chrome[2737]] validate: -22
> nouveau E[chrome[2737]] multiple instances of buffer 18 on validation list
> nouveau E[chrome[2737]] validate_init
> nouveau E[chrome[2737]] validate: -22
> nouveau E[ PFIFO][0000:01:00.0] PFIFO: read fault at
> 0x0003e21000 [PAGE_NOT_PRESENT] from (unknown enum
> 0x00000000)/GPC0/(unknown enum 0x0000000f) on channel 0x007f80c000
> [unknown]
>
> This patch suggests a fix for this with the kernel simply tolerating an
> application such as chrome requesting the same buffer more than once.
>
> With the version of chrome given above, you can elicit this behaviour by
> clicking on the bookmarks drop down. This will open another window on-top
> of the current window. Minus the fix included here, this will lead to hard
> lockup of all windows on the desktop.
>
> Chrome Version 44.0.2403.125 (64-bit)
> Linux 4.2.0-rc4+ 86ea07ca846a
>
> People are suggesting running chrome with -disable-gpu however it is
> possible to run Chrome in it's default mode, so long as we tolerate the
> above behaviour.
